At its heart,
tier (as it is called in
Second Life) is the capacity to own land. This capacity is paid for in a number of steps (or tiers, hence the name). Each ownership capacity tier is double the area of the previous tier.
Tier is a ubiquitous concept in
Second Life, but a frequently misunderstood or an incompletely understood one. Understanding land-tier in
Second Life is important, whether you are owning, renting, or part of a group that owns land, so read on, and we'll tell you all about it.
